10 Yard Dumpster Tips for Windsor, NC
What can and cannot go into a 10 yard dumpster?
The most common reasons to rent a dumpster include:
- Household cleanouts and junk removal
- Construction and demolition (C&D) debris disposal
- Renovation and remodeling debris
General wastes and junk that fall into any of these categories are accepted by most dumpster rental companies. However, certain wastes are prohibited due to environmental rules and regulations. This varies by location, but common wastes that shouldn’t go into the dumpster include:
- Liquids (e.g., motor oil)
- Chemicals (e.g., insecticides, pesticides, etc.)
- Scrap automobile tires (some rental companies accept tires for an additional fee)
- Asbestos debris (check with your rental provider)
- E-waste (check with your rental provider)
